利用数据挖掘技术进行市场预测

幻想之翼 2022-09-07 ⋅ 23 阅读

数据挖掘技术拥有广泛的应用领域,其中之一就是市场预测。通过挖掘和分析大量的历史数据,我们可以预测市场趋势、预测销售量、评估竞争对手等。本文将介绍利用数据挖掘技术进行市场预测的基本原理和方法。

数据收集

在进行市场预测之前,我们首先需要收集相关的数据。可以从以下几个方面进行数据收集:

  1. 历史销售数据:收集过去几年的销售数据,包括销售额、销售量、产品分类、销售渠道等。
  2. 市场趋势数据:收集与市场有关的数据,例如经济指标、人口统计数据、消费者调查数据等。
  3. 竞争对手数据:收集竞争对手的销售数据、产品特点、市场份额等。
  4. 外部数据源:根据具体行业的特点,还可以考虑整合其他外部数据源,例如社交媒体数据、新闻舆情数据等。

数据的质量和多样性对于市场预测的准确性至关重要,因此在数据收集过程中需要尽可能地获取全面、准确的数据。

数据清洗与整合

获得数据后,需要对数据进行清洗和整合。这一过程包括处理缺失值、去除异常值、处理重复值等。同时,不同数据源之间的数据格式可能存在差异,需要进行统一处理,以便后续的数据挖掘分析。

特征选择与数据转换

在进行市场预测之前,需要选择适当的特征集。特征选择是挑选对市场预测有重要影响的因素的过程。可以通过领域知识和统计分析等方法来选择特征。此外,还可以使用特征工程技术对原始数据进行转换和提取。例如,可以通过计算销售额的增长率、构建市场指数等方式来提取更有意义的特征。

模型选择与训练

选择合适的模型对数据进行训练和预测。市场预测可以使用多种模型,例如线性回归模型、决策树模型、神经网络模型等。在选择模型时,需要考虑模型的复杂度、处理大规模数据的能力、预测准确度等。

训练模型的过程包括数据划分、模型参数的估计、模型评估等。一般将数据集划分为训练集和测试集,用训练集进行模型的训练,然后使用测试集来评估模型的预测准确度。

模型评估与改进

通过对模型进行评估,可以了解模型的预测准确度和稳定性。评估的指标可以包括均方误差、平均绝对百分比误差等。如果模型表现不佳,可以进行模型参数的调整或选择其他模型进行改进。

结论

利用数据挖掘技术进行市场预测可以帮助企业更好地应对市场的竞争和变化。通过合理收集数据、进行数据清洗和转换、选择适当的特征和模型,可以提高市场预测的准确性和可靠性。市场预测的结果可以为企业的决策提供重要参考,帮助企业制定更合理的营销策略和资源分配方案。

希望本文对读者理解利用数据挖掘技术进行市场预测有所帮助,同时也希望读者能够通过实践和深入学习进一步掌握和应用相关技术。


全部评论: 0

    我有话说: